The mania on the right over what the Pentagon assessed is a Chinese spy balloon flying over the United States is nothing but performative outrage for the MAGA base. And now another Chinese balloon has been identified by the Pentagon, flying over Latin America.

Whatever is the back story of the balloon hovering over the U.S., I trust the Pentagon in not wanting to shoot it down over populated areas — and possibly wanting to retrieve it in tact — a lot more then I trust Marjorie “Jewish space lasers” Taylor Greene’s position that we must “shoot it down!”

The GOP’s hyperventilating over the balloon is surely in part to change the subject from the astounding jobs numbers released on Friday, in which the U.S. added over 500,000 jobs in January when 185,000 were expected. It caused top economists to finally say there is not going to be a recession, which seemed to let down a fear-mongering media and Republicans desperate to blame something on Biden.

Of course they spent all week blaming lots of other things on Biden and making scurrilous charges, pushing conspiracy theories and hate in ugly House hearings, where Democrats slammed them back hard. It’s political theater but it also inspires a base ginned up on violence, which we’re seeing play out every day.
